Claims (4)
- (가) 금속 리튬 분말과 파라핀을 중량비로 1 : 1로 혼합하여서 된 처리혼합물을 흑연 분말과 혼합시킨 후 이 혼합물을 분쇄하는 분쇄 과정을 거친 후 이를 일정온도의 수조에 담그는 수처리 단계를 거친 후, 이를 건조한 다음에 상기 건조된 혼합물을 열처리하여 팽창흑연시트를 제조 후;(나) 분산제 70중량부에 바인더 용제 30중량부를 혼합하여 혼합 용액을 만들어,상기 분산제와 바인더를 혼합한 용액 80중량부 내지 97중량부에 단일벽탄소나노튜브, 이중벽탄소나노튜브 다중벽탄소나노튜브, 탄소나노섬유, 나노카본, 그래핀, 플러랜 중에서 선택되는 탄소나노선재 3중량부 내지 20중량부에 혼합하여 최종혼합용액을 제조한 후 , 상기 최종혼합용액을 분산하여 만들어진 혼합분산용액을 (가)단계에서 만들어진 흑연 팽창 시트에 코팅 처리하되,상기 분산제는 분산제로 물 또는 에틸알콜, 메틸알콜, 이소프로필 알코올, 아세톤, 메틸에틸케톤, 에틸 이소케톤, 에틸렌글리콜류, 아닐린류, 톨루엔, 클로로포름 소디움도데실 설페트, 폴리비닐알코올, 트리톤-x,하이드로프로필 셀룰로오즈, 하이드록시프로필 메틸셀룰로오즈 중에서 선택되는 하나 선택하거나 2개의 분산제를 혼합하여 사용할 경우에는 선택된 분산제를 선택된 분산제 각각 50중량부에, 50중량부를 혼합하고,상기 바인더 용제는 폴리에스터 20중량부에 우레탄 80중량부를 혼합하거나, 실레인(접착증강제) 2중량부에 에폭시계 98중량부를 혼합한 것을 특징으로 하는 팽창흑연시트에 혼합분산용액을 코팅한 혼합카본시트 제조방법.

- 제1항에 있어서,팽창흑연시트에 코팅되는 혼합분산용액의 두께는 0.2㎛ 내지 5㎛ 이며, 롤 코팅(Roll Coating) 혹은 나이프 코팅(Knife Coating)방식 혹은 스프레이 코팅(Sparay Coating) 방식 중 적어도 어느 하나를 이용하여 코팅을 수행하는 것을 특징으로 하는 팽창흑연시트에 혼합분산용액을 코팅한 혼합카본시트 제조방법.
